    Package        : tomcat10     CVE ID         : CVE-2024-34750 CVE-2024-38286 CVE-2024-50379 CVE-2024-52316                      CVE-2024-54677 CVE-2024-56337
    Several problems have been addressed in Tomcat 10, a Java based web server,     servlet and JSP engine which may lead to a denial-of-service.
    CVE-2024-38286
        Apache Tomcat, under certain configurations, allows an attacker to cause an         OutOfMemoryError by abusing the TLS handshake process.
    CVE-2024-52316
        Unchecked Error Condition vulnerability in Apache Tomcat. If Tomcat is         configured to use a custom Jakarta Authentication (formerly JASPIC)         ServerAuthContext component which may throw an exception during the         authentication process without explicitly setting an HTTP status to         indicate failure, the authentication may not fail, allowing the user to         bypass the authentication process. There are no known Jakarta         Authentication components that behave in this way.
    CVE-2024-50379 / CVE-2024-56337
        Time-of-check Time-of-use (TOCTOU) Race Condition vulnerability during JSP         compilation in Apache Tomcat permits an RCE on case insensitive file         systems when the default servlet is enabled for write (non-default         configuration).
        Some users may need additional configuration to fully mitigate         CVE-2024-50379 depending on which version of Java they are using with         Tomcat. For Debian 12 bookworm the system property         sun.io.useCanonCaches must be explicitly set to false (it defaults to         false). Most Debian users will not be affected because Debian uses case         sensitive file systems by default.
    CVE-2024-34750
        Improper Handling of Exceptional Conditions, Uncontrolled Resource         Consumption vulnerability in Apache Tomcat. When processing an HTTP/2         stream, Tomcat did not handle some cases of excessive HTTP headers         correctly. This led to a miscounting of active HTTP/2 streams which in turn         led to the use of an incorrect infinite timeout which allowed connections         to remain open which should have been closed.
    CVE-2024-54677
        Uncontrolled Resource Consumption vulnerability in the examples web         application provided with Apache Tomcat leads to denial of service.
    For the stable distribution (bookworm), these problems have been fixed in     version 10.1.34-0+deb12u1.
    We recommend that you upgrade your tomcat10 packages.
